# Catalog Cache Invalidation — Limits

The Fernhollow catalog cache invalidates via change events from the pricing service. Invalidation fanout is rate-limited to protect the origin store; bursts beyond the limit are coalesced into a full-shard flush. Do not raise the fanout ceiling without checking origin capacity first — the Maplewick incident came from exactly that. Per-tenant quotas are enforced at the edge. Current enforced limits are defined by these constants.

tuning table, kawep-tawif:
CAPS = {
    "olidor": 80,
    "belion": 7,
    "quenys": 225,
    "druox": 839,
    "fraath": 482,
}

## Further reading

If you're digging into the Quarrel scheduler drift saga, start with the timeline doc — it walks through how our cron jobs slowly slipped 40 minutes over three weeks thanks to a sneaky timezone cache. There's also a decent writeup of the clock-sync fix and what to watch for at release time. The whole investigation, graphs included, lives on the internal page below.

dashboard of yahaf-kawep = https://grafana.nelvrocorp.internal/spaces/projects/spaces/364313bfe15e

## Account Recovery: Coinbridge Rounding Incidents

If a customer reports balance discrepancies from currency conversion rounding, first verify the ledger delta is under 0.05 units — those are known half-even rounding artifacts, not account compromise. Larger deltas: lock the account, open a recovery case, and escalate to the ledger team. Recovery requires regenerating the customer's access token from the sealed recovery console. Do not attempt manual ledger edits. To open the sealed recovery console, enter the passphrase below.

strongbox words: oliael-gilax-lamael